Understanding the Core Mechanics of Crash Games
At its heart, a crash game revolves around a rising multiplier. The game starts with a multiplier of 1x, and as time progresses, this multiplier increases. Players place a bet at the beginning of each round and can cash out their bet at any point, securing their winnings multiplied by the current multiplier. The catch? The multiplier can ‘crash’ at any moment, resulting in an immediate loss of the bet. This unpredictable nature is what makes crash games so engaging and potentially rewarding. The timing of the cashout is entirely up to the player, making it a game of psychological fortitude as much as it is a game of chance. The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
The fairness and integrity of crash games rely heavily on the quality and transparency of their Random Number Generators (RNGs). A well-designed RNG ensures that each round is independent and unbiased, meaning previous results have no influence on future outcomes. Reputable crashcasino platforms utilize provably fair technology, which employs cryptographic methods to allow players to verify the randomness of each game. This is typically done through seed values, allowing the player to participate in the generation process, thereby ensuring the game hasn’t been manipulated. Understanding how these RNGs work can provide a sense of security and confidence in the fairness of the game. Transparency regarding these systems is a key indicator of a trustworthy operator.

Martingale and Anti-Martingale Strategies
The Martingale strategy, popular in many forms of gambling, invol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the aim of recovering losses and securing a small profit when you eventually win. While theoretically sound, this strategy requires a substantial bankroll to withstand prolonged losing streaks. Conversely, the Anti-Martingale strategy involves increasing your bet after each win, capitalizing on winning streaks. This carries less risk initially but can quickly deplete winnings if the streak ends. Both are high-risk, high-reward strategies, and players should proceed with caution and a thorough understanding of their implications. The Importance of Bankroll Management
Perhaps the most critical aspect of playing crash games, and indeed any form of gambling, is effective bankroll management. A bankroll is the total amount of money you’ve allocated specifically for gambling, and it’s vital to treat it as disposable income. Never gamble with funds you can't afford to lose. A common rule of thumb is to bet no more than 1-5% of your bankroll on any single bet to minimize the impact of losing streaks. Setting win and loss limits is also crucial. A win limit helps you secure profits when you're on a hot streak, while a loss limit prevents you from chasing losses and potentially depleting your bankroll. Consistent bankroll management is the cornerstone of responsible gameplay. It's the difference between treating it as a fun diversion and treating it as a livelihood—which is rarely sustainable.

Psychological Factors in Crash Gameplay
Crash games aren't just about mathematical probability; they significantly test your psychological resilience. The allure of potentially large payouts can be intoxicating, leading to impulsive decisions and emotional betting. Fear of missing out (FOMO) is a common trap, compelling players to delay cashing out in pursuit of higher multipliers, often resulting in a crash and a total loss. Similarly, chasing losses – attempting to recoup previous losses by increasing bet sizes – is a dangerous behavior that can quickly deplete your bankroll. Maintaining composure, sticking to your predetermined strategy, and avoiding emotional decision-making are crucial for success.
